Abstract
The invention discloses a preparation method of a vinasse-type bio-organic fertilizer, comprising the following steps of: (1) preparation of an aspergillus fumigatus seed culture solution, which comprises a, preparing a seed culture medium, b, revivifying seeds, c, activating the seeds and d, carrying out spread culture on the seeds; and (2) preparation of a bio-organic fertilizer, which comprises uniformly mixing vinasse and water in a mass ratio of (1: 1)-(1: 2) to obtain a culture medium matrix, inoculating 2-6% of aspergillus fumigatus seed culture solution in a liquid-solid ratio ml/g, and culturing for 4-7 days with a ventilatory capacity of 15-30% at the temperature of 42-48 DEG C. The vinasse-type bio-organic fertilizer obtained by using the preparation method disclosed by the invention is short in production cycle, less in odour and high in utilization rate.

Background technology
Solid white spirit waste lees (being vinasse) is the main by product that liquor is produced, and also is the principal pollutant that liquor is produced.According to statistics, the 4-8 that loses poor generation and be liquor output doubly, only China needs poor the reaching more than 5,000 ten thousand tons of losing of handling at present.Therefore, the comprehensive utilization of vinasse has crucial meaning to development of resources and environment protection.On the one hand because the general raw materials such as Chinese sorghum, wheat that adopt, lose and contain rich in protein, amino acid, VITAMINs and various trace elements etc. in poor, for the comprehensive utilization of solid white spirit waste lees provides good condition.Because production technique is special, lose poor acidity height on the other hand, be prone to corrupt going bad, if untimely processing, must serious environment pollution.According to the characteristics of vinasse, people have carried out many-sided research to its recycling.At present, the vinasse as fertilizer sources generally adopts the method for nature compost, has characteristics such as long reaction time, stink is big, utilization ratio is low.
Aspergillus fumigatus (
Aspergillus fumigatus), CICC 2434, are preserved in Chinese industrial microbial strains preservation center, and decomposition of cellulose, semicellulose have the advantage that vitality is strong, degradation effect is outstanding concurrently simultaneously.
Summary of the invention
The preparation method of a kind of with short production cycle, stink is little, utilization ratio the is high vinasse type biological organic fertilizer that the objective of the invention is to overcome above-mentioned shortcoming and provide.
A kind of preparation method of vinasse type biological organic fertilizer comprises that step is following:
(1) Aspergillus fumigatus (
Aspergillus fumigatus) preparation of seed culture fluid
A, seed culture medium preparation
Potato glucose liquid nutrient medium: yam 200g, glucose 20g, tap water 1000ml, pH nature; Method for making: behind the peeling potatoes, be cut into small pieces, add poach mashed (boil 20 ~ 30min, can be poked get final product) by glass stick, with 4 layers of filtered through gauze, sugaring and agar again, after the heating and melting restock moisture to 1000ml, the 121 ℃ times 20min that sterilize;
Potato glucose solid medium: yam 200g, glucose 20g, agar 15 ~ 20g, tap water 1000ml, pH nature; Method for making: behind the peeling potatoes, be cut into small pieces, add poach mashed (boil 20 ~ 30min, can be poked get final product) by glass stick, with 4 layers of filtered through gauze, sugaring and agar again, after the heating and melting restock moisture to 1000ml, the 121 ℃ times 20min that sterilize;
B, seed bring back to life
Aspergillus fumigatus is seeded to the potato glucose solid medium in gnotobasis, static cultivation 72h under 45 ℃ of constant temperatures;
C, seed activation
Aspergillus fumigatus after bringing back to life is seeded to the potato glucose solid medium, static cultivation 72h under 45 ℃ of constant temperatures under gnotobasis;
D, seed spread cultivation
Bacterial classification after the activation is encircled to the potato glucose liquid nutrient medium with inoculation articulating 3 ~ 5 in gnotobasis, after cultivating 72h under 45 ℃ of constant temperatures, be the Aspergillus fumigatus seed culture fluid;
(2) preparation of biological organic fertilizer: by vinasse and quality than 1:1 ~ 1:2 mix medium matrix, by the Aspergillus fumigatus seed culture fluid of liquid-solid ratio ml/g inoculation 2 ~ 6%, air flow 15 ~ 30% is cultivated down for 42 ~ 48 ℃ and was got final product in 4 ~ 7 days.
The present invention compared with prior art has tangible beneficial effect, can know from above technical scheme: select for use Aspergillus fumigatus (
Aspergillus fumigatus) vinasse are carried out pre-treatment, can make Mierocrystalline cellulose in the vinasse, semicellulose be able to degraded, shorten the production cycle of vinasse type biological organic fertilizer, to the comprehensive utilization of vinasse favourable condition is provided.
